Wanting to book a holiday this week, to go away in October. Mr M is waiting to have a minor op which he should have within the next 3 months. If I book the hol but his op is close to our departure date which would mean he couldn’t go, would travel insurance cover postponement costs??

you'd have to read the small print, but probably not.
The insurance company might say, if you had to postpone, that you knew about the risk, therefore they wouldn't pay out. Travel insurance usually covers unexpected risks, such as accidents.
You can only check with insurance company before you take out a policy, but I think it's unlikely you will get covered.
Go online and do a trail quote. See what questions they ask see if you’d be accepted.
The operation will not be covered as it is already known to be necessary. Its unfortunate, but you're best to wait until the spring for your holiday as these minor ops are so often postponed. If your expecting a date for it within the next three months, it feels very close to October to me.
